3块砖头=互联网协议 IPv4 IPv6是什么?
互联网通信的基础:IPv4协议
IPv4,全称为Internet Protocol version 4,是互联网发展历程中的一个关键里程碑。它使用32位的地址空间,理论上可以提供大约43亿(准确来说是4,294,967,296)个唯一的IP地址。
IPv4地址通常由四个部分组成,并采用点分十进制表示。例如192.168.1.1就是一个常见的IPv4地址。其中,第一个数字表示网络号,其余三个数字表示主机号。这些信息用于标识不同的网络区域和主机位置。
我们访问的网站都需要经过IPv4协议访问,但记住每一个网站的IPv4地址太麻烦了。因此,在实际应用中,人们一般将IPv4转化为网址来使用。通过这个过程,我们可以方便地访问任何需要连接到互联网上的资源。
然而,随着互联网规模的不断扩大以及计算机和手机等设备数量的激增,IPv4面临资源有限性问题。早期在分配时考虑不周的问题导致了地址分配非常不均衡,并且我国所分配到的IPv4地址在2019年已经耗尽。
为解决这个问题,人们研发出了网络地址转换(NAT)技术。NAT允许一个组织或家庭在内部使用私有IP地址,然后通过一个公共的IPv4地址与外部网络进行通信。这样可以共享一个公共的IPv4地址,从而节省了大量的IP地址资源。
此外,动态主机配置协议(DHCP)也是一种有效解决IPv4短缺问题的方法。DHCP可以自动为设备分配IP地址,并在不需要时回收并重新分配给其他设备。这种机制提高了IP地址利用率。
虽然现在大多数新设备都支持了IPv6协议,但成本、设备和运营商等多个因素限制了其发展速度。因此,在未来的很长时间内,IPv4仍将是主流的网络协议之一。
同时要注意的是,在本地显示的IPv4地址和设备在公网使用的IPv4地址通常是不同的。当进行游戏设置或布置NAS时,需要注意使用正确的本地显示或公网使用的IP地址。
总之,在当前情况下,我们需要认识到IPv4协议对于互联网发展的重要性,并且积极采取措施来解决资源不足带来的问题。只有这样才能确保未来网络世界的稳定和可靠运行。